摘要

In 2011, Qu et al. proposed a quantum information hiding protocol based on the entanglement swapping of chi-type quantum states. Because a chi-type state can be described by the 4-particle cat states which have good symmetry, the possible output results of the entanglement swapping between a given chi-type state and all of the 16 chi-type states are divided into 8 groups instead of 16 groups of different results when the global phase is not considered. So it is difficult to read out the secret messages since each result occurs twice in each line (column) of the secret messages encoding rule for the original protocol. In fact, a 3-bit instead of a 4-bit secret message can be encoded by performing two unitary transformations on 2 particles of a chi-type quantum state in the original protocol. To overcome this defect, we propose an improved quantum information hiding protocol based on the general term formulas of the entanglement swapping among chi-type states.
